Enhancing the Appeal of Your Home to Potential Buyers

When it comes to selling your home, captivating prospective buyers is paramount. One key aspect that never fails to entice is spacious rooms. Even if you’re dealing with limited space, there are clever strategies you can employ to create the illusion of a larger area. Let’s explore some tactics worth considering:

Here are ten simple things you can do to help maximise the interest in your property for resale;

  1. Maximize Natural Light: Open up windows to flood the room with natural light. This simple yet effective step instantly brightens and expands the space, making it more inviting to potential buyers.
  2. Consider Curtain Options: If you have curtains, think about removing them to further enhance the sense of openness. Alternatively, opt for curtains that match the wall color to create a seamless flow and maximize the perceived space.
  3. Raise the Curtain Rods: Hanging curtain rods higher than the windows draws the eye upward, creating the illusion of taller windows and a larger room. Similarly, positioning artwork higher on the walls can achieve the same effect.
  4. Create a Focal Point: Guide viewers’ attention to a focal point in the room, such as a fireplace, window, or artwork. This helps to divert attention away from the room’s size and adds visual interest.
  5. Optimize Furniture Layout: Evaluate the room’s layout to ensure optimal flow and space utilization. Remove excess furniture and avoid placing everything against the walls, as this can make the room feel cramped.
  6. Utilize Mirrors: Incorporating mirrors into the decor can make a room appear larger by reflecting light and creating the illusion of depth. Place mirrors strategically to maximize their impact without overwhelming the space.
  7. Embrace Cohesive Color: Choose a cohesive color scheme for the walls, ceiling, and decor to create a sense of unity and spaciousness. Lighter colors, such as white or off-white, are particularly effective in making a room feel more open and airy.
  8. Add Touches of White: Introducing white elements, such as throw pillows or bedding, can further brighten and enlarge a room. Be mindful of balance and incorporate other colors to prevent a sterile look.
  9. Select the Right Rug: Ensure that area rugs are appropriately sized for the room to avoid visually shrinking the space. Ideally, all furniture should have at least some of its legs on the rug to create a cohesive look.
  10. Declutter Effectively: Clearing out unnecessary clutter is essential for showcasing the full potential of the room. Streamline decor and furnishings to create a clean, uncluttered environment that allows buyers to envision themselves living in the space.

By implementing these strategies, you can maximize the perceived size and appeal of your home, making it more attractive to potential buyers. Remember, creating an inviting atmosphere is key to a successful home sale.
